Types of Concrete Batching Plants & Their Cost Breakdown

  1. Stationary Concrete Batching Plants – Best for Large-Scale Projects
    Ideal for: Infrastructure projects, commercial buildings, and high-volume concrete production.
    🔹 Key Cost Factors:
    • High-capacity mixers and silos
    • Advanced automation systems
    • Lower operational costs per batch
    • Moderate maintenance expenses
  1. Mobile Compact Concrete Batching Plants – Perfect for On-Site Flexibility
    Ideal for: Road construction, remote projects, and temporary sites.
    🔹 Key Cost Factors:
    • Compact design with transportable components
    • Quick setup and relocation costs
    • Slightly higher operational expenses due to mobility
    • Moderate maintenance costs
  1. Compact Concrete Batching Plants – Cost-Effective for Small-Scale Projects
    Ideal for: Urban construction, precast concrete production, and limited-space sites.
    🔹 Key Cost Factors:
    • Lower initial investment
    • Smaller mixers and silos
    • Higher operational costs per batch
    • Minimal maintenance requirements
  1. Ready-Mix Concrete Batching Plants – High-Volume Production for Commercial Supply
    Ideal for: Concrete suppliers, large-scale infrastructure projects, and bulk production.
    🔹 Key Cost Factors:
    • Advanced automation for precision batching
    • High-capacity mixers and delivery trucks
    • Lower operational costs per batch
    • Higher maintenance due to automated systems
  1. Dry Mix vs. Wet Mix Batching Plants – Choosing the Right Process
    Dry Mix Plants: Lower initial investment but higher operational costs due to additional mixing at the site.
    Wet Mix Plants: Higher initial investment but lower operational costs due to efficient on-site mixing.

Beyond the Price Tag: Additional Cost Considerations

When investing in a batching plant, consider:
🚚 Installation & Setup: Foundation work, electrical connections, and calibration.
👷 Labor Costs: Skilled operators and maintenance personnel.
⚡ Energy Consumption: Power requirements for mixers, conveyors, and automation systems.
🛠️ Spare Parts & Upgrades: Long-term maintenance and potential enhancements.
